The role
The Vice President of Housing oversees the strategic direction, operational excellence, and financial stewardship of affordable and supportive housing assets for a nonprofit organization focused on assisting women in building community and transforming their lives.
What you'll do
- Direct the day-to-day operations of a large real estate portfolio encompassing transitional, permanent affordable, and supportive housing.
- Establish, track, and manage Key Performance Indicators (KPIs) regarding occupancy rates, rent collection, maintenance turnaround, and incident reporting.
- Conduct regular property site visits to ensure buildings meet top-tier safety, habitability, and quality standards.
- Budgeting monitoring and managing substantial departmental and individual property budgets ensuring fiscal responsibility and lean, efficient operations.
- Structure, stack, and optimize complex financing mechanisms including LIHTC, HUD programs, municipal bonds, private bank loans, and gap financing.
- Guarantee strict adherence to the regulatory agreements of oversight agencies.
What it takes
- 5–10+ years of executive leadership overseeing property management teams responsible for supportive permanent and affordable housing experience, real estate finance, or non-profit housing operations.
- Technical expertise of operational literacy in LIHTC, HUD, and NYC regulatory frameworks.
- Proficiency with property management softwares and real estate accounting databases (e.g., Yardi or RealPage).
- Experience developing and analyzing project pro formas, operating budgets, capital budgets, or financial feasibility analysis for prospective affordable, supportive or transitional housing, developments, acquisitions, and preservation projects.
- Advanced financial modeling skills.
- Exceptional stakeholder management, crisis mitigation skills.
